DCPU Kaimur Support Person Notification 2026 Overview
District Child Protection Unit (DCPU), Kaimur, has published an official notification (Advt No. 01/2026) for the engagement of Support Persons on a contractual basis. A total of 25 vacancies are available for candidate evaluation. Qualified candidates specializing in Social Work, Sociology, Psychology, Child Development, or Law can submit their application form via Speed Post or Registered Post by September 26, 2026.

Eligibility Criteria & Educational Qualification
Candidates applying for the Support Person position in DCPU Kaimur must meet specific academic qualifications and professional experience criteria calculated as of 1st August 2026.
- Educational Qualification: Post Graduate Degree in Master of Social Work (MSW), Sociology, Psychology, Child Development, or Law (LL.B/LL.M).
OR
Graduate Degree in any discipline accompanied by a Post Graduate Diploma in Child Rights or Counseling. - Experience Requirement: Minimum 3 years of work experience in child rights, child protection, legal advocacy, child psychology, or professional counseling services.
Age Limit (As on 01-08-2026)
- Minimum Age: 30 Years
- Maximum Age: 65 Years
Remuneration Structure
Selected candidates appointed as Support Persons will receive compensation of Rs. 9,000/- per assigned case as per the prescribed rules of the District Child Protection Unit, Kaimur.
Selection Process
Selection for the DCPU Kaimur Support Person post does not involve a written exam. Candidates are evaluated through a structured verification process:
- Shortlisting: Initial screening based on educational qualification score and relevant field experience.
- Interview / Interaction: Shortlisted candidates will be invited for a personal interview and document verification by the selection committee.
Step-by-Step Offline Application Procedure
- Visit the official district portal at kaimur.nic.in.
- Navigate to the 'Notice' or 'Recruitment' section and download the application form attached to Advertisement No. 01/2026.
- Fill out the prescribed application form clearly with accurate personal, educational, and experience details.
- Attach self-attested photocopies of mandatory documents including educational marksheets, experience certificates, identity proof, and age proof.
- Place the filled application form and enclosures inside a envelope superscribed with: "Application for the Post of Support Person - DCPU Kaimur (Advt No. 01/2026)".
- Send the completed application packet via Speed Post or Registered Post to the official address of the District Child Protection Unit, Kaimur, before 26 September 2026.
